BBC Media Action

BBC Media Action is the international development charity of the BBC. Established in 1999, the organisation seeks to reduce poverty and provide information to people around the world, through media programmes and campaigns that inspire and inform. Since its foundation, BBC Media Action has worked in developing and transitional countries in Africa, Asia, the Middle East and Eastern Europe on projects that deal with issues of health, resilience, governance, education, environment, livelihoods and emergency response.

The Programme

BBC Media Action has been implementing a project called ‘Niambie’ in Tanzania since 2013 which aims at providing a platform that connects young people across Tanzania to support them to understand, discuss and influence decisions about issues affecting the quality of their lives. The project combines social media with a weekly radio magazine programme broadcast by BBC Media Action’s partner,

Clouds Media Group targeting young people aged 15 to 35 years old.

BBC Media Action has started work on phase two of the Niambie project, which focuses on supporting women and girls throughout Tanzania to access information and make decisions relating to their social and economic rights. The new phase will launch in 2020 and will include innovative approaches to tackling issues affecting young people, aged 15-35, with an emphasis on young women and girls.

As part of the monitoring and evaluation activities for the programme, BBC Media Action would like to conduct a baseline survey across Tanzania in January 2019 to assess young people’s knowledge, attitudes and practices with respect to major lifestyle, values, gender dynamics, diversity and gender indicators, as well as media consumption trends.
